What is Oil of Oregano with Black Seed Oil?

Oil of Oregano with Black Seed Oil is a natural health supplement that combines two powerful plant-based oils—oregano oil and black seed oil (Nigella sativa)—into one convenient formula, usually in softgel or capsule form.

What’s Inside?

  1. Oil of Oregano

    • Extracted from the leaves of the Origanum vulgare plant.

    • Rich in carvacrol and thymol, which are known for their antibacterial, antiviral, and antifungal properties.

  2. Black Seed Oil

    • Extracted from black cumin seeds (Nigella sativa).

    • Contains thymoquinone, a potent anti-inflammatory and antioxidant compound

What is Oil of Oregano Good For?


The primary active compounds in oil of oregano are carvacrol and thymol. These compounds are known for their potent antioxidant and antimicrobial properties. As a result, oil of oregano capsules and pills are often used for:
      • Supporting the immune system

      • Promoting gut health and digestion

      • Combating harmful bacteria and yeast

      • Easing respiratory issues like cold and cough

      • Providing natural anti-inflammatory effects

Are There Any Side Effects? 

Common Mistakes When Taking Oil of Oregano – With Causes, Side Effects & Solutions

Mistake Why It Happens Possible Side Effects Solution
Taking on an empty stomach Oregano oil contains strong compounds (e.g., carvacrol) that can irritate the stomach lining when not buffered by food. Stomach irritation, heartburn, nausea ✅ Always take it with food or after meals to protect the stomach lining.
Exceeding the recommended dose (more than 1–2 times per day) Too much can overwhelm the digestive system and liver. The oil is highly concentrated and potent. Diarrhea, liver stress ✅ Limit to 1–2 doses per day unless advised otherwise by a healthcare professional.
Using continuously without breaks Prolonged use may disrupt the balance of healthy gut bacteria and influence hormonal pathways. Gut flora imbalance, possible hormonal disruption ✅ Use in short cycles (e.g., 7–10 days), then take a break before resuming.
Combining with medications (e.g., blood thinners or diabetes drugs) Oregano oil may thin the blood or lower blood sugar, potentially interacting with medications. Drug interactions, increased risk of bleeding Consult your doctor or pharmacist if you're on any medications before starting oil of oregano.
